03 / 17 · THE REAL PROBLEM
Three research questions behind a simple-sounding brief.
I translated the broad question of AI trust into three research questions that shaped the product direction: what evidence bankers need, how they triage signals, and what lets them act with confidence.
01
The trust problem
Bankers are paid to verify everything. Output must be sourced, weighted, and easy to push back on.
02
The attention problem
A banker reads an insight headline in roughly 8 seconds. Thesis, confidence, urgency, and sources must be clear at a glance.
03
The action problem
Reading is expensive. Acting should be cheap: one click to pipeline, share, or request analysis — provenance included.

07 / 17 · DESIGN PRINCIPLES
Research insights became three design principles.
01
The AI is a colleague, not an oracle.
Treat output like a junior analyst’s memo: confident, defensible, and easy to challenge.
02
Earn the click in 8 seconds.
Surface thesis, confidence, and freshness on the card. Full explainability lives one click deep — not zero, not two.
03
Make the decision the easy part.
One click to pipeline, share, or queue analysis — each carrying its origin and supporting evidence automatically.
05 / 17 · DISCOVER — FINDINGS
What investment bankers told me they struggle with.
Trust · “Why this, why now?”
Alerts arrive with no reasoning chain. Analysts re-do the research to confirm — defeating the purpose.
Volume · Alert fatigue
Tools fire dozens of low-relevance alerts daily. Analysts learn to mute — then miss the important one.
Context · Isolated insights
An insight that doesn’t connect to a mandate or pipeline feels orphaned and hard to action.
Friction · Citation-hygiene tax
Sharing with an MD means manually copying sources and rebuilding the reasoning by hand.

14–16 / 17 · BUILDING THE PROMISE
Making research findings actionable for product and engineering.
I translated research insights into clear interaction states, evidence requirements, and edge cases so the team could preserve user trust through implementation.
Every variant & state — specified, not assumed.
High, medium, and low confidence. Rising, stable, and falling trajectory. Default, hover, focus, loading, empty, and error states.
Where the design has to keep its promises.
Low-confidence signals are demoted, not hidden. Stalled confidence becomes information. Disagreement is captured as useful feedback.
17 / 17 · REFLECTION
What I learned as a UX researcher working with AI products.
Trust in AI is not created by a single confidence score. My research showed that people need visible reasoning, meaningful counter-evidence, and a clear path to make accountable decisions.
